“Marks & Spencer Launches Cash Rewards in Revamped Sparks Program”

Marks & Spencer has unveiled a revamped Sparks loyalty program, introducing cash discounts for customers. The new scheme allows shoppers to accrue cash rewards in their digital Sparks wallet, accessible through the M&S app, by making purchases in specific product categories. These offers will be updated weekly to align with individual shopping habits.

Examples of potential rewards include earning £10 in the Sparks wallet after spending £50 on fashion, home, and beauty products, or receiving £6 back for a £30 nightwear purchase. Other incentives consist of £5 credited to the wallet for a £35 food expenditure, or £1 for buying £10 worth of fresh fruit.

In addition to individual rewards, customers can also earn cash back for purchasing certain items together, like receiving £5 back when buying a bra and matching knickers. Furthermore, shoppers will be incentivized to explore new departments by earning rewards for purchases in unfamiliar sections.

Marks & Spencer has also announced a strategic partnership with Virgin Red to offer additional opportunities to boost the Sparks wallet. Examples of these joint rewards include £130 added to the wallet for booking a Virgin Atlantic Holiday and £80 cashback for switching to Virgin Media. To access these benefits, customers need to link their Virgin Red account with their Sparks membership via the M&S app.

Despite the updates, the retailer has assured customers that some existing Sparks perks will remain, such as complimentary birthday treats, coffee stamps for free drinks after six purchases, exclusive currency rates, and discounts on insurance policies.

Sharry Cramond, Marketing Director of Fashion, Home & Beauty and Loyalty at Marks & Spencer, expressed enthusiasm about the new Sparks program, emphasizing its focus on personalized offers and tangible cash rewards tailored to customer preferences. The enhanced loyalty scheme aims to empower customers with greater control over their rewards and shopping experiences, while retaining beloved features like free treats and charity donations in a more personalized and flexible format.
